Duntroon Expansion General Information

The Duntroon Quarry has been in operation on County Road 91 for approximately 40 years, and since 1995 has been operated by Walker Aggregates Inc., a wholly owned subsidiary of Walker Industries Holdings Ltd.

The high quality limestone produced from this quarry is in demand as building material and also for use in agricultural, recreational and environmental projects. As a result, we are seeking to expand our operations across the road to a new parcel of property.

Expanding quarry operations cannot be done overnight. The process requires permits or approvals from a number of bodies, including the County of Simcoe , Township of Clearview , local conservation authorities, the Niagara Escarpment Commission, the Ministry of Natural Resources and the Ministry of the Environment.

The approval process for our quarry expansion has taken more than six years so far. We hope to receive a license in 2011.  

Preliminary comments are starting to come to us from agencies reviewing our Duntroon Quarry expansion proposal. The comments have been constructive and demonstrate that the agencies want to ensure natural features around the proposed quarry are protected. We have been attending plenty of meetings with representatives of the commenting agencies, addressing such issues as buffer widths, wetlands, tree planting and the proposed Adaptive Management Plan.

Meanwhile, the peer review scientists hired by the Niagara Escarpment Commission have reviewed our studies and prepared preliminary comments. Once it has been finalized, we will be pleased to share the details of this report with members of the public.

The next step in the approvals process will be a hearing before the Consolidated Hearings Board (CHB), which is a panel of members from the Environmental Review Tribunal and the Ontario Municipal Board. This hearing will be held on April 12 th at the Creemore Community Centre. For more information, please see the Notice of Preliminary Hearing posted in this website’s Document Library.
